Chelsea manager Jose Mourinho: 'I don't care what AVB has to stay'

Chelsea manager Jose Mourinho: 'I don't care what AVB has to stay'


Chelsea manager Jose Mourinho has suggested that his relationship with Andre Villas-Boas is still soar by stating that he has no interest in what the Tottenham Hotspur boss has to say about him. 

Andre Villas-Boas had worked as a scout under Mourinho during his managerial reigns at Porto, Inter Milan and Chelsea.

During yesterday's news conference, Mourinho had suggested that the 35-year-old manager was childish to talk to the media on their rift.


Mourinho said: "I don't care what he says. I'm not here to do that. I'm not interested. I managed a Champions League final against a manager who was important in my career and taught me to grow up and I did it in a professional way, and that is a way you have to do it.

"I have had so many assistants in my career. I was always an open book to them and with the coaches in the academy. Will I go for a glass of wine with him? When people invite me I always go. I never refuse."


Tottenham Hotspur faceoff against Chelsea at the White Hart Lane today.
